[Olathe, Kansas, September 22, 2003] -Butler National Corporation (OTC Bulletin Board "BUKS"), announces the Miami Tribe, Modoc Tribe and National Indian Gaming Commission (NIGC) have approved the extension of the management contract between the Miami Tribe, Modoc Tribe and Butler National Service Corporation. The extension begins October 1, 2003, for a second five-year term retaining Butler National as manager of The Stables. The Stables opened for business in September 1998.
The Indian Gaming Regulatory Act and the regulations of the NIGC require the NIGC Chairman to approve changes to management contracts for all gaming operations on Indian lands. The changes to the management contract extended the contract term and revised the distribution of net profits between the Miami Tribe, Modoc Tribe and Butler National Service Corporation.
The Stables is a Class III gaming establishment in Miami, Oklahoma, jointly owned by the Miami Tribe and the Modoc Tribe. The Stables features all Class II games permitted under the Indian Gaming Regulatory Act including high stakes bingo and pull-tabs. The Stables is unique in that it has an approved Class III gaming compact with the State of Oklahoma to offer Off-Track-Betting on horse racing ("OTB''). Both the OTB facility and the bingo operation feature state-of-the-art electronics and games. The Stables draws many of its customers from the local communities in Arkansas, Kansas, Missouri and Oklahoma, tourists traveling Interstate 44, as well as many tourists attending the Branson, Missouri attractions.

About Butler National Corporation Butler National Corporation operates in the Aerospace and Services business segments. The Aerospace segment focuses on the manufacturing of support systems for "Classic" commercial and military aircraft including the Butler National TSD for Boeing 737 and 747 Classic aircraft, switching equipment for Boeing/Douglas Aircraft, weapon control systems for Boeing Helicopter and performance enhancement structural modifications for Learjet, Cessna, Dessault and Raytheon business aircraft. Services include electronic monitoring of water pumping stations, temporary employee services, Indian gaming services and administrative management services.
